Dr van den Heever was born in Bloemfontein and matriculated from Fichardt Park High School in 1994. She I obtained several qualifications from the University of the Free State, from where she obtained a B.Sc degree with the major subjects being Microbiology and Physiology. For her Intern year she worked at Eben Donges in Worcester and then relocated to Boitumelo Hospital in Kroonstad for her Community Service and then another year as Medical Officer in the ICU and the department of anaesthesiology. In 2006 she worked in Tullamore, Ireland in the Emergency Medicine Department. In July 2006 she returned to Bloemfontein and was appointed as a Medical Officer in Pelonomi Hospital Intensive Care Unit (ICU). This ICU at Pelonomi was a Trauma ICU and she rotated on a six monthly basis with Universitas Multidisciplinary ICU. There she worked alongside Dr’s M Spruyt and A Loubser. She also worked in her spare time in Anaesthesiology and obtained a Diploma in Aneasthetics from the Colleges of Medicine South Africa in 2006.

She further developed a special interest in the ICU and even completed a Masters Degree in Critical Care (M.Med.Sc – Critical Care). She obtained a Post Graduate Diploma in Transfusion Medicine at the University of the Free State under the Supervision of Prof Vernon Louw. Later at Pelonomi she was appointed the Senior Medical Officer of the ICU and was involved in several committees, one being that of Transfusion Medicine. She worked a total of 10 years in the ICU and then resigned and joined the Elite Med team on a full time basis for 4 years from 2016 till 2020. In her free time during these 4 years she locumed in a Private GP Practice for 3 years.

She then started to locum as part time Medical Officer for Dr S Bonnet (Oncologist). In 2020 she was appointed the Head of the Emergency Department at Busamed Bram Fischer International Airport Hospital (BBFIAH), Bloemfontein.
